redundancy outplacement, also known as career transition services, is a support program provided by companies to help employees who are facing job loss due to redundancy. The goal of outplacement services is to assist employees in finding new employment opportunities quickly and smoothly, while also helping them cope with the emotional and psychological challenges of losing their jobs. By offering outplacement support, companies can demonstrate their commitment to their employees’ well-being and protect their employer brand reputation.
One of the key benefits of redundancy outplacement is that it provides employees with access to professional career guidance and job search resources. Outplacement services typically include resume writing assistance, interview coaching, job search strategies, and networking opportunities. These services can help employees present themselves more effectively to potential employers and navigate the competitive job market with greater confidence and success. Moreover, outplacement programs often include workshops and training sessions on topics such as personal branding, career planning, and emotional resilience, which can empower employees to take control of their career transitions and move forward with optimism.
Another important aspect of redundancy outplacement is the provision of practical support, such as access to job listings, recruitment agencies, and online job portals. Outplacement consultants work closely with employees to identify suitable job opportunities based on their skills, experience, and career goals, and provide personalized job search assistance throughout the process. This can significantly shorten the time it takes for employees to secure new employment and reduce the financial strain of unemployment. Additionally, outplacement services can help employees explore alternative career paths, consider self-employment or entrepreneurship, or pursue further education and training to enhance their employability.
Furthermore, redundancy outplacement can help employees cope with the emotional impact of job loss and alleviate feelings of anxiety, self-doubt, and isolation. Losing a job can be a traumatic experience that affects one’s sense of identity, self-worth, and social connections. Outplacement support can provide employees with emotional support, counseling, and peer networking opportunities to help them process their feelings, regain their confidence, and build a positive mindset for the future. By addressing employees’ emotional needs in addition to their practical career needs, outplacement services can facilitate a smoother and more successful transition to new employment opportunities.
